The article discusses how researchers are discovering that bats are the source of many strains of highly dangerous diseases. According to the researchers the viruses are not new, and that bats have carried the diseases without getting sick for hundreds of thousands of years, which indicates that something has changed that allowed the viruses to spill over into the human population. The researchers believe that the viruses may now be entering the human population because of the destruction of the bats' habitats. An overview is presented of the research being conducted on the issue.
